The NYP Document

T he National Youth Policy (NYP) document was drafted by the Youth Forum member organizations, consolidated and validated nationally with the support of the United Nations Youth Task Force in Lebanon, presented to the Ministry of Youth& Sports, and then endorsed by the Lebanese Council of Ministers on April 3rd, 2012. It is a bottom up model of youth participation i.e. from youth to the government.

The NYP document consists of 136 policy recommendations that are categorized into the following 5 sectors: demographic characteristics and immigration, labor and economic participation, education and culture, health, social inclusion and political participation.
The NYP is the declaration of the State of its commitment to youth issues. It is a vision of the steps the government intends to take with the aim to improve living conditions of youth, including welfare services and youth access to decision making positions in the public life.
